Richard Sidlin wrote:
> Once the updates have been completed, is it OK to delete the pkg from
> the above directory?
We move installed packages from /home/packages to
/home/packages-installed (which we created ourselves); their presence
there serves as quick and dirty documention of what's been installed.
If we ever come close to running out of space on /home (now at 18%
full), we can always erase them.
